Michelia Champaca Flower Oil is derived from the flowers of the Michelia champaca tree, commonly known as Champaca or Champak. This essential oil is highly valued in the cosmetic and personal care industry for its aromatic, skin conditioning, and antioxidant properties, making it a beneficial component in various skincare, hair care, and fragrance products.
Chemical Composition and Structure
Michelia Champaca Flower Oil contains a variety of bioactive compounds, including linalool, alpha-pinene, and beta-caryophyllene. These compounds contribute to its beneficial effects on the skin and hair, such as providing a pleasant fragrance, protecting against oxidative stress, and enhancing overall skin health. The specific composition includes:
Linalool: Known for its calming and anti-inflammatory properties.
Alpha-Pinene: Provides antiseptic and anti-inflammatory benefits.
Beta-Caryophyllene: Offers antioxidant and soothing properties.
Physical Properties
Michelia Champaca Flower Oil typically appears as a yellow to amber liquid with a strong, sweet, and floral aroma. It is oil-soluble, making it easy to incorporate into various oil-based cosmetic formulations.
Cosmetic and Personal Care Applications
Fragrance: The oil's strong, sweet, and floral aroma makes it a popular ingredient in perfumes, body sprays, and scented skincare products.
Skin Conditioning: This ingredient helps to condition the skin, leaving it feeling soft and smooth. It is suitable for all skin types.
Antioxidant: The high content of linalool and beta-caryophyllene provides strong antioxidant benefits, protecting the skin from free radical damage and environmental stressors.
Anti-Inflammatory: The presence of alpha-pinene and linalool offers anti-inflammatory benefits, helping to reduce redness and swelling, making it suitable for sensitive or irritated skin.
Soothing: The compounds in Michelia Champaca Flower Oil help to soothe and calm the skin, providing relief from irritation and discomfort.
Hair Care: In hair care products, Michelia Champaca Flower Oil helps to nourish the scalp, reduce dandruff, and enhance the shine and smoothness of the hair.
Environmental and Safety Considerations
Michelia Champaca Flower Oil is generally considered safe for use in cosmetic and personal care products. It is non-irritating and suitable for all skin types. As a natural and biodegradable ingredient, it poses minimal risk to the environment when disposed of properly. Utilizing Michelia champaca flower oil also supports sustainable practices by promoting the use of plant-based ingredients.
Cosmetics - INCI Functions
Skin conditioning agent. It is the mainstay of topical skin treatment as it has the function of restoring, increasing or improving skin tolerance to external factors, including melanocyte tolerance. The most important function of the conditioning agent is to prevent skin dehydration, but the subject is rather complex and involves emollients and humectants that can be added in the formulation.
